    Question ******** CPS 850S backup

    Hello,

    Just a quick question, how do I perform a full backup of a codeplug via CPS 7.3 (depot available) for an MTP850s?
    So that I can restore it in case of write error?

    There is a restore radio function, but it cant find any valid restore files.
    And before I try something (stupid maybe) I want to make sure I have a complete full backup in case of bricking.

    Default Re: ******** CPS 850S backup

    Hi,

    You can check your options settings, to let CPS auto-restore defective radios (if you have backups), by default, the cps makes a local copy for all CP read or loaded (even if they are password protected by the way).
    You can export all datas from File Menu / Export.
    You can use the 'FlashReport' option from LAB menu too.
